THIS IS NOT AN OFFER OF EMPLOYMENT MUNICIPAL CIVIL SERVICE COMMISSION 1 Larkin Center - 2nd Floor - Yonkers, N.Y. 10701 A NON-REFUNDABLE $40.00 APPLICATION FEE IS REQUIRED FOR EACH SEPARATELY NUMBERED EXAMINATION FOR WHICH YOU APPLY CONTINUOUS EXAMINATION PROGRAM FOR:
PERSONAL COMPUTER TECHNICIAN II
APPOINTING AUTHORITY VACANCIES SALARY RANGE (per annum)
Board of Education As they occur $56,137-79,237
City of Yonkers As they occur $60,640 - 100,999
RESIDENCY REQUIREMENT WAIVED
DUTIES:
This position is responsible for the installation, repair and operation of interconnected microcomputers and related equipment. The work includes keeping abreast of the latest technological development in the industry. This position differs from Personal Computer Technician I in that duties are more complex; level of responsibility is higher and supervisory responsibilities are included. Direct supervision is received from an immediate supervisor. Does related work as required.
EXAMPLES:
* Diagnose and repair application software, printers and PCs;
* Train users on hardware and software;
* Sets up and install networked printers;
* Sets up the IP Protocol on PCs and printers;
* Assist users with Mainframe access;
* Assist users with Internet searches;
* Installs, configures and operates application software, printers and PCs;
* Assist users with the various application software and hardware;
* Installs software and hardware updates;
* Writes documentation on specialty items and procedures;
* Assists help desk personnel;
* Supervises assigned personnel.

25U Signal Support Systems Specialist
Information technology technician job in Caldwell, ID
Communication is the pulse of Army National Guard units, and it's up to the Signal Support Systems Specialist to ensure the information keeps flowing so the military doesn't miss a beat. Signal Support Systems Specialists are responsible for integrating signal systems and networks; performing signal support functions and unit-level maintenance on authorized signal equipment; and installing, operating, and maintaining radio and data distribution systems.
Advanced team members supervise and train other Soldiers; maintain and install signal support systems and terminal devices; provide technical assistance and training for automation and communications equipment; prepare maintenance and supply requests for unit-level signal support; and operate and perform preventative maintenance checks and services on assigned vehicles.
Job Duties
* Maintain radio and data distribution systems
* Perform signal support functions and technical assistance for computer systems
* Provide technical assistance and training for local area networks
* Maintenance for equipment, terminal devices, assigned vehicles, and power generators
Some of the Skills You'll Learn
* Mechanical and electrical principles
* Preventive maintenance procedures
* Line installation and wiring techniques
* Communication security policies and procedures
Helpful Skills
* Interest in working with electronic equipment
* Interest in problem solving
Through your training, you will develop the skills and experience to enjoy a civilian career with companies that produce communications and electronic equipment. Additional study and two years of electronics experience will also qualify you for certification as an Associate Certified Electronics Technician.
Earn While You Learn
Instead of paying to learn these skills, get paid to learn. In the Army National Guard, you will learn these valuable job skills while earning a regular paycheck and qualifying for tuition assistance.
Job training for Signal Support Systems Specialists consists of 10 weeks of Basic Training, where you'll learn basic Soldiering skills, and 18 weeks of Advanced Individual Training (AIT) which will include a combination of hands-on and classroom training.
